Elizabeth Edwards criticizes McCain’s health plan

Elizabeth Edwards, the wife of former Democratic vice presidential candidate John Edwards, said today that Republican presidential candidate John McCain's health plan would take away health benefits from 580,000 Virginians.

At a news conference organized by the Center for American Progress Action Fund at the state Capitol today, Edwards said the 580,000 figure is an estimate based on projections that the McCain plan would cause companies to drop health care benefits.

Because she represents a not-for-profit, non-partisan advocacy group, Edwards could not present details of Democratic candidate Barack Obama's health care plan.

The McCain campaign has called Obama's criticism of his plan as "a lie."

Representatives of the Communication Workers of America and the Service Employees International Union lined a room at the Capitol to applaud Edwards.

Edwards, who has cancer, said she probably could not get coverage under the McCain plan.
